Furthermore, the focus on sustainability extends beyond just the manufacturing stage. Companies are also paying attention to the entire life cycle of sewer camera heads, including packaging and disposal. Developing biodegradable packaging materials and offering recycling programs for used camera heads are some ways in which manufacturers are ensuring that their products have minimal impact on the environment. Embracing sustainable practices is not only beneficial for the planet but also aligns with the values of consumers who are increasingly seeking eco-friendly options.

Rotating camera heads are a crucial feature to consider when choosing a crawler sewer camera for inspections. This capability allows the camera to pan and tilt, providing a panoramic view of the sewer pipes. By rotating the camera head, operators can easily navigate through the pipes and inspect hard-to-reach areas. This feature is especially useful for diagnosing blockages, leaks, and other issues within the sewer system.Customization Options for Sewer Camera Heads

When considering compatibility in crawler sewer cameras, it is crucial to ensure that the device is compatible with various operating systems and software programs commonly used in the industry. This ensures seamless integration with existing equipment and facilitates ease of operation. Moreover, compatibility with different types of devices, such as tablets, smartphones, and computers, allows for greater flexibility and convenience during inspections.UserFriendly Design for Operator Comfort

Another aspect to consider regarding compatibility is the ability of the crawler sewer camera to work effectively in different pipe sizes and conditions. A versatile camera that can navigate through a range of pipe diameters and handle various pipe materials enhances its usability and efficiency. When selecting a crawler sewer camera, ensuring seamless software integration is crucial for efficient usage. The software should effortlessly connect with the camera system to provide a user-friendly interface for data analysis and reporting. Look for a system that allows for easy data transfer and compatibility with common operating systems to streamline workflow processes.FAQS
